Post-Loop Electrosurgical Excision Procedure Complications in Srinagarind Hospital

Summary
Loop Electrosurgical Excision Procedure (LEEP) is generally safe, with a 16.5% complication rate. Previous cesarean sections were identified as a significant predictor of post-LEEP complications, warranting further investigation.

Purpose of the Study:
- To determine the prevalence of complications following Loop Electrosurgical Excision Procedure (LEEP).
- To identify predictors of post-LEEP complications.
- To evaluate the safety and efficacy of LEEP in a specific hospital setting.
Main Methods:
- Retrospective chart review of 200 patients who underwent LEEP between January 2012 and February 2013.
- Analysis of patient demographics, preceding abnormal cervical cytology, and recorded complications.
- Statistical analysis to identify independent predictors of complications.
Main Results:
- The overall complication rate was 16.5%, with bleeding (11%) being the most common.
- Previous cesarean section was the only independent predictor of post-LEEP complications (OR 3.9).
- High-grade squamous intraepithelial lesion (HSIL) was the most frequent preceding abnormal cytology (50%).
Conclusions:
- Loop Electrosurgical Excision Procedure (LEEP) is a safe procedure with an acceptable complication rate.
- Previous cesarean section may increase the risk of post-LEEP complications, though further research is needed to establish causality.
